WebAlthough not explicitly shown in this section, for all config commands, there are related get and show commands which display that part of the configuration. get and show commands use the same syntax as their related config command, unless otherwise mentioned. Vpn using … WebJul 20, 2009 · It is also possible to be even more generic when running this command. To find out the general possible dependencies for a certain object it is possible to leave the object name empty. This will show the potential objects that could have a dependency: FortiGate60E # diag sys cmdb refcnt show firewall.address:name.
